首页
/ Gale Mod管理器:轻量级游戏模组管理解决方案

Gale Mod管理器:轻量级游戏模组管理解决方案

2026-03-15 04:49:34作者:盛欣凯Ernestine

当您在游戏中尝试安装多个模组时,是否曾遇到过版本冲突导致游戏崩溃?是否因手动配置文件繁琐而放弃使用优质模组?Gale Mod管理器作为一款轻量级开源工具,通过现代化架构设计解决了传统模组管理工具资源占用高、操作复杂的核心痛点。本文将从价值定位、核心能力、应用场景、实践指南和进阶技巧五个维度,全面介绍这款工具如何提升游戏模组管理效率。

价值定位:重新定义模组管理体验

Gale Mod管理器采用分层架构设计,前端基于组件化框架构建响应式界面,后端通过系统原生接口实现资源高效调度,整体安装包体积控制在20MB以内,内存占用峰值不超过50MB。这种"轻内核+强扩展"的设计理念,使其在保持功能完整性的同时,实现了传统管理工具60%以上的资源占用优化。

与同类工具相比,Gale的核心价值体现在三个方面:首先是跨平台一致性体验,通过统一抽象层屏蔽不同操作系统的差异,确保Windows、Linux用户获得相同的操作逻辑;其次是模块化架构设计,允许开发者通过插件系统扩展功能而不影响核心稳定性;最后是零侵入式安装机制,所有模组文件均在独立沙箱环境中管理,避免污染游戏原始目录。

Gale Mod管理器主界面

核心能力:五大技术特性解析

Gale Mod管理器的核心竞争力来源于其独特的技术实现。智能依赖解析系统采用有向无环图(DAG)算法,能够自动识别模组间的依赖关系并生成最优安装顺序,解决了长期困扰玩家的"安装顺序依赖"问题。该系统会在安装前执行预检查,通过语义化版本比较算法确保依赖版本兼容性,将冲突概率降低85%以上。

实时配置同步引擎是另一项关键创新,采用增量同步策略,仅传输变更的配置片段而非完整文件。通过基于WebSocket的双向通信机制,实现多设备间的配置实时同步,延迟控制在200ms以内。这种设计特别适合家庭多设备玩家或游戏主播在不同场景下保持一致的模组配置。

可视化配置编辑器打破了传统文本编辑的壁垒,将JSON/XML配置文件自动转换为交互式表单。系统会根据配置项的数据类型智能选择输入控件,如将布尔值转为开关、数值范围转为滑块、枚举类型转为下拉菜单。编辑器还内置语法校验和实时预览功能,使高级配置调整不再需要专业知识。

模组配置编辑界面

多维度模组管理系统通过标签化分类和智能筛选机制,让玩家能够快速定位所需模组。系统支持按更新时间、下载量、评分等多维度排序,配合模糊搜索和分类过滤,使管理数百个模组变得井然有序。特别设计的"模组健康度"指标,综合评估模组更新频率、兼容性和社区反馈,帮助用户规避潜在风险。

模块化打包引擎支持将当前模组配置一键导出为标准化模组包,遵循Thunderstore平台规范。打包过程中会自动生成依赖清单和版本信息,并支持添加自定义说明文档和更新日志。这种标准化输出确保了模组包的可移植性和可分享性,极大降低了多人游戏场景下的配置同步成本。

应用场景:从个人到团队的全场景覆盖

单人玩家场景中,Gale的配置快照功能解决了"配置漂移"问题。通过定期自动创建配置快照,玩家可以在尝试新模组出现问题时快速回滚到稳定状态。系统会为每个快照生成变更报告,清晰展示模组增删和配置修改记录,帮助用户追踪配置演变过程。

对于多人游戏社区,共享模组集功能实现了配置的无缝同步。社区管理员维护官方模组集,普通玩家只需一键订阅即可获得经过测试的稳定配置。系统支持权限分级管理,确保核心模组的稳定性同时允许个人自定义非关键配置,平衡了标准化和个性化需求。

内容创作者场景下,模组包导出功能简化了内容分享流程。创作者可以将精心调试的模组配置打包发布,观众通过导入功能即可复现相同的游戏环境。配合内置的版本管理系统,创作者能够轻松维护不同版本的模组包,满足不同视频系列的特定需求。

模组包导出界面

竞技游戏场景中,快速切换配置功能显著提升了准备效率。玩家可以为不同游戏模式创建独立配置文件,如PVE和PVP模式分别对应不同的模组组合。通过顶部导航栏的快速切换器,实现秒级配置切换,避免了传统工具需要重启游戏的繁琐流程。

实践指南:从安装到精通的流程化操作

环境准备与安装

Gale Mod管理器支持两种安装方式:二进制包安装和源码编译。对于普通用户,推荐使用预编译二进制包,访问项目发布页面下载对应平台的安装程序,按照向导完成安装。过程中注意以下几点:

  1. Windows用户需确保已安装.NET Framework 4.8或更高版本
  2. Linux用户需安装libwebkit2gtk-4.0依赖包
  3. 安装路径避免包含中文和特殊字符

高级用户可选择从源码编译:

git clone https://gitcode.com/gh_mirrors/gal/gale
cd gale
npm install
cargo build --release

编译完成后,可在target/release目录找到可执行文件。首次运行时,系统会引导完成初始设置,包括游戏目录检测和Thunderstore API连接。

基础操作流程

模组安装的标准流程分为三个阶段:

发现阶段:通过左侧导航栏的"浏览"功能进入模组库,使用顶部搜索框和筛选器定位目标模组。系统会显示模组的兼容性评分和用户评价,帮助判断是否适合当前游戏版本。

安装阶段:点击模组卡片上的"安装"按钮,系统会自动解析依赖关系并提示需要额外安装的组件。确认后开始下载,进度条实时显示安装状态,大型模组支持断点续传。

配置阶段:安装完成后,通过右键菜单选择"编辑配置"进入可视化编辑器。根据游戏需求调整参数,建议先使用默认配置测试,稳定后再进行个性化调整。

模组浏览界面

常见问题处理

遇到模组冲突时,可通过"诊断"功能自动分析问题根源。系统会生成冲突报告,标记出不兼容的模组组合和建议解决方案。典型的解决策略包括:

  1. 更新冲突模组至兼容版本
  2. 禁用冲突组件中功能重叠的部分
  3. 使用替代模组提供相似功能

启动游戏无响应时,首先检查"日志"面板中的错误信息。常见原因包括:

  • 游戏路径配置错误
  • 必要运行库缺失
  • 模组版本与游戏版本不匹配

可通过"修复"功能自动尝试解决常见问题,或参考社区知识库中的故障排除指南。

进阶技巧:提升管理效率的专业方法

配置文件优化是提升游戏性能的关键。在可视化编辑器的"高级"标签页中,可调整资源加载优先级和内存分配策略。对于低配设备,建议降低高分辨率纹理模组的优先级,将内存分配向关键游戏机制模组倾斜。

批量操作功能适用于管理大量模组。通过按住Ctrl键多选模组,可执行批量启用/禁用、批量更新等操作。配合筛选功能,可以快速定位特定类型的模组进行统一管理。高级用户还可通过命令行接口实现更复杂的批量操作自动化。

自定义工作流功能允许创建个性化操作序列。例如,可将"备份配置→更新所有模组→启动游戏"组合为一个一键执行的工作流。系统支持工作流导出和分享,社区已积累了大量针对不同游戏的优化工作流模板。

对于团队协作场景,版本控制集成功能允许将配置文件与Git仓库关联。通过提交记录追踪配置变更,实现多人协作开发模组包。系统支持分支管理,可在不同开发阶段维护独立的配置版本,合并时自动解决冲突。

Gale Mod管理器通过技术创新重新定义了游戏模组管理体验,其轻量级设计和强大功能的平衡,为从 casual玩家到专业模组开发者的各类用户提供了高效解决方案。随着社区生态的不断完善,这款工具正在成为模组管理领域的新标准,让玩家能够更专注于游戏体验本身,而非技术配置的繁琐细节。

登录后查看全文
热门项目推荐
相关项目推荐